Deconstructing the Keyword: Dhamaka + Music + In

To understand dhamakamusicin, we must break it down etymologically: Why "Dhamakamusicin" is a Viral Goldmine Search engine

  1. Dhamaka: A Hindi/Urdu word meaning "blast," "explosion," or "big hit." In colloquial terms, if a song is a dhamaka, it means it has a heavy, driving beat designed to get people dancing.
  2. Music: The universal language.
  3. In: Likely shorthand for "India" or "Indian," or simply the preposition suggesting immersion ("music in action").

Thus, dhamakamusicin translates loosely to "Explosive music happening in India" or "The act of blasting high-energy music." It is the digital fingerprint for high-decibel, percussion-heavy tracks that dominate wedding seasons, political rallies, and Bhangra nights worldwide.
